Probabilistic Modeling of Computing Demand for Service Level Agreement

Cloud computing applications must be allocated sufficient resources to comply with Service Level Agreements (SLAs). This paper considers data-driven probabilistic modeling of application resource demand for resource allocation. The modeling method is focused on peak demand and SLA violations and relies on a branch of statistics known as extreme value theory (EVT). Rigorous statistical validation of the proposed model shows that it generalizes better than the alternative. The paper presents a resource allocation algorithm using the model to ensure a given small SLA violation rate. For resource allocation in Yahoo data center, over 50% savings are demonstrated using the proposed approach. F IEEE TRANSACTIONS ON SERVICES COMPUTING, 2016
